Dear Health Care Provider,
Effective Monday July 15th, all provider sites with the new SmartView digital data logger devices installed, must transition to utilizing the devices as their primary source of temperature monitoring for state-supplied vaccines in their inventory.
All sites must upload the old Fridge Tag2L device temperature logs one final time in the MIIS to ensure that there are no missing days in your temperature log records. Please keep the old Fridge Tag2L device on site, so that it can be used in a backup capacity. Once transitioned over to the SmartView devices, sites will still be required to upload temperature logs (1) monthly, (2) with every vaccine order and (3) whenever a temperature excursion occurs in a unit.
Please refer to the Generating Temperature Log Reports mini guide for step-by-step instructions on how to download temperatures from the SmartView system. When uploading SmartView generated temperature logs into the MIIS, sites must select the option “other” on the temperature log upload screen and input the name of the unit in the “DL ID” box, as shown below. Selecting “State-Supplied Data Logger (DL)” will result in an upload error, and you will be unable to submit the temperature logs.
